Alexander woke up later that day, disoriented at first, but he later figured out where he was.

Pain radiated from his upper right abdomen as he tried to sit up sharp enough to force a low groan from his throat. He clenched his jaw, willing himself to push past it, but the effort was futile.

"No. Babe. No. Annie said, rushing over to him with a fake worried expression. "You can't just get out of bed now. You need to rest."

He turned his head toward the door as if expecting someone to walk in with news. The urgency in his chest outweighed the physical pain. He needed to know. Was Emma okay? Was she responding well in the operating room? He had given a part of himself for her-quite literally-and he needed reassurance that it hadn't been in vain.

"Listen to her, brother," Vivian said, stepping forward and gently grabbing his wrist. Her voice was soft but firm, carrying both authority and affection. She had arrived at the hospital after Alexander's surgery and had been quietly watching over him ever since. Now, seeing him awake, her pride swelled beyond control.

"For once, let me take care of things," she continued, her lips curving into a faint smile. "You've done your part."

For the first time, Alexander had shown selflessness, placing someone else's life above his own. She'd known he had it in him, though she'd been too blinded by her anger in the past to see it clearly. Now, she understood-he truly loved Emma. The signs had been there all along, but her resentment had made her ignore them.

"How is she doing?" Alexander asked, turning his gaze on Kevin, who had been standing a bit away from his bed. Every single word was forced out of his mouth. His body hurts more than he had expected, but if it eventually pays off at the end, it was worth it. Kevin straightened, his expression professional but tinged with empathy. "Everything is going as planned, sir," he said. "She's doing fine. The operation is progressing smoothly, but it won't be finished for another six hours. You need to focus on your recovery, sir. She wouldn't want you exhausting yourself like this

Alexander sighed softly, lying more comfortably on the bed now. Kevin's words have put his mind back at rest. It was true he needed to rest. For the first time, he allowed himself a moment of peace. His mind drifted to the twins-his twins. The thought filled him with a sense of pride and joy he hadn't felt before. They weren't just two children he'd admired from afar -they were his flesh and blood. He couldn't wait to hold them again, to be the father they deserved.

Slowly, his vision began to blur again, and he fell asleep.
